Kaitaki
Kaitaki is a te reo Māori word meaning 'challenger' and is Interislander's largest ferry with a capacity of 1,350 passengers and 60 crew.
With a choice of bars and cafés, two movie theatres and a whole deck dedicated to children, Kaitaki is the perfect choice for the whole family.
Aratere
Aratere means 'quick path' in te reo Māori and can carry up to 600 passengers and 31 crew.
On Aratere you can explore three separate viewing decks to soak up the breathtaking Marlborough Sounds.
Kaiarahi
Kaiarahi is a te reo Māori word meaning 'leader' or 'guardian'.
Interislander's smallest ferry, Kaiarahi can carry up to 550 passengers and 65 crew.
A highlight of Kaiarahi is the rooftop viewing areas enabling you to take in the breathtaking views along the journey.
